About Institute of Cancer Research and Royal Marsden Hospital


The Royal Marsden Hospital is a specialist cancer treatment hospital in London based in Kensington and Chelsea, next to the Royal Brompton Hospital, in Fulham Road with a second site in Belmont, close to Sutton Hospital, High Down and Downview Prisons. It is managed by the Royal Marsden NHS Foundation Trust.
There are 269 beds in Institute of Cancer Research and Royal Marsden Hospital.
